Mysql Time Difference Between Two Rows. We’ll start with the fundamentals Calculating the difference

We’ll start with the fundamentals Calculating the difference between two rows in SQL sounds simple, but it's not. Whenever you use window functions I need to query all entries from January 1 to January 31. ROWS BETWEEN is used to calculating the running measure / aggregation in Analytical Functions. Here is how I'm trying to do it: The query also selects rows with dates that lie in the future. The Created datetime for the first row is I want a list of users with the time difference between the first row in which they start the application and the last row in which they close it. Functions that expect time values Calculating differences between rows | How can one calculate the difference between the current and the previous row? | timeseries data I have a SQL table, one row is the revenue in the specific day, and I want to add a new column in the table, the value is the incremental (could be positive or negative) revenue Discover how to calculate the difference between consecutive rows in SQL, exploring multiple effective techniques including LAG, CTEs, and self-joins. In order to get the time difference, you may modify the script as follows: FROM The TIMEDIFF () function returns the difference between two time/datetime expressions. Learn how to use MySQL TIMESTAMPDIFF to calculate the difference between two timestamps in seconds, minutes, hours, or days. Functions that expect date values usually accept datetime values and ignore the time part. And the number Time difference between 2 rows in MySQL Asked 4 years, 7 months ago Modified 4 years, 7 months ago Viewed 537 times I want to calculate difference between two consecutive rows and i need output format be like: id date number diff qty avg 114 07-10-2018 200 0 5 0 120 01-12-2018 300 100 I’d like to calculate time duration between first and last value of selected period. Two of the most useful I'm looking to calculate the difference between two record sets in MySQL. This is simply 5011 - 4815. . It provides a precise measurement of the time difference between two points in time, allowing for accurate calculations. The idea of the table is to log how much time a light has been switch on for. But only between 6 am to 10 am for each day. Note: time1 and time2 should be in the same format, and the calculation is time1 - time2. Say I have the following table: colname type attrbutes id uInt PK date date PK count uInt With this data: id In this guide, you’ll learn how to use MySQL to select rows that fall between two dates or times—a common task for any data professional. MySQL TIMEDIFF() returns the differences between two time or date-time expressions. In the selected period I want to calculate time difference between actual record and previous Introduction Working with dates and times is a common scenario in database management, and MySQL offers robust functions to handle this. But the sum of the difference between consecutive rows is just the distance between the first row and last row (assuming they are sorted by timestamp). As an example if I have the following 2 timestamps: The difference is given as 196. Learn how to use MySQL's `TIMESTAMPDIFF ()` function to calculate time differences in various units, ideal for age calculations and temporal analysis, with practical examples and best The TIMEDIFF () function returns the difference between two time/datetime expressions. The I am looking for a way to get the timestamp between the first and the next row with a timestamp on. I should do it in MySQL. Learn how to do it the right way and get good results! I have a table that has a column "Created" as a datetime. I'm trying to query to check if the time for the Created value is between two times.

thkrqgt8
qrqss5
5neru0
e8o5g0ik
b0mku
zirrjk9yav
g78xm
ghdu4lvn6
ar3zsoyst
ik2fgo4si

© 2025 Kansas Department of Administration. All rights reserved.